About Rogue Fitness:
  • Rogue Fitness is the leading manufacturer of strength and conditioning equipment, including barbells, power racks, sleds, and accessories
  • Founded in a garage in 2006, the company has grown to 800+ team members at its 600,000 sq. ft. headquarters near downtown Columbus, Ohio
  • Rogue is the official equipment supplier of the CrossFit Games, USA Weightlifting, the Arnold Strongman Classic, and the World's Strongest Man competition
  • The company remains dedicated to serving the needs of serious athletes at every level, from the garage to the arena
